Automatic notifications of issues/pull request/commits

Hi All,

I'm wondering whether we should try Dom's github-notify-ml [1] in this group. It automatically notifies the mailing list of the following activity in the GitHub re the Presentation-API:

* issues are opened, commented on, closed
* pull requests are opened
* commits are pushed

This would simplify the workflow, since no need to send a separate mail to this mailing list and cross-link the mailing list discussions with the GitHub activity (as that'd be done automatically). This would allow us to have discussions in the GH issues.

Of course, there are some tradeoffs (duplicates if you watch the repo too, replies to the automatic notifications are not reflected back to GH).

Nevertheless, I'd suggest we give it a spin, since this mailing list is relatively low volume.

If it seems not to work, we could just disable it. All this assuming we get help from Francois and/or Dom to enable this for our group :-)
